About the Time Base
The time base dial (number 4) specifies the rate at which time moves through
the sample. A value of "1" means real time. A value of "0.5" means
one-half real time: the sample will last for twice as long as normal. A
value of "2" means twice real time: the sample will last half as long.
This can speed up or slow down vibrato and changes the speed at which a
sound progresses through its envelope, but does not effect the pitch of the
output (except in extreme settings).
